PTA approves 6 GHz band for Wi-Fi 7
Pakistan has become one of the first countries in Asia Pacific to adopt Wi-Fi 7 technology

Islamabad: The Pakistan Telecommunication Authority (PTA) has approved the 6 GHz band for Wi-Fi 7.
Pakistan has become one of the first countries in the Asia Pacific to adopt Wi-Fi 7 technology, with Wi-Fi 7 being approved in line with the existing Wi-Fi E6 standard.
Wi-Fi 7 will provide the fastest data rates, low latency, and excellent, reliable performance. Wi-Fi 7 technology will enable 8K streaming, AR, VR, and industrial automation.
